About The Walcot Group

The Walcot Group is a dynamic and growing collection of hospitality and food businesses based in Bath and the Southwest.

Our venues include:

  • Walcot House – Bath
  • Little Walcot – Frome
  • Solina – Bath (with a new Bristol location opening soon)
  • Mother & Wild – Corsham
  • The White Hart – Opening soon in Bath

We pride ourselves on creating thoughtful, community-driven experiences across restaurants, pubs, bars, and retail. From artisan pasta and modern British dining to small-batch butchery, we’re building something special—ambitious, independent, and full of personality.

About the Role

We’re looking for a highly motivated Executive Assistant to join our fast-paced, ambitious company. You’ll work closely with the Directors and leadership team, providing essential support to help the business operate smoothly and grow efficiently. This is not your traditional EA role, you will act as an extension of the MD being required to execute and operate their work flow.

This is an ideal opportunity for someone who thrives on variety, has a natural ability to stay ahead of the curve, and enjoys working in a creative, entrepreneurial environment.

Key Responsibilities

  • Provide high-level executive support: calendar management, meeting coordination, and diary organisation.
  • Manage inboxes and communications: prioritise messages, draft responses, and handle follow-ups.
  • Pick up tasks and workflow delegated by the Directors, ensuring they are actioned efficiently and followed through.
  • Attend high-level meetings, take minutes, and issue follow-up actions on behalf of the Directors.
  • Prepare documentation: reports, board decks, presentations, spreadsheets—accurate and well-presented.
  • Act as a reliable point of contact for team members, partners, and external stakeholders.
  • Assist in special projects, including new venue launches and business development.

What We’re Looking For

  • 2–4 years’ experience in an Executive Assistant or senior-level admin role.
  • Impeccable organisational skills and attention to detail.
  • A self-starter with strong initiative, able to manage multiple priorities calmly.
  • Excellent verbal and written communication.
  • High level of discretion and professionalism.
  • Proficient with Microsoft Office (Excel, Outlook, Word, PowerPoint).
  • Comfortable in a dynamic environment—quick to adapt and ready to contribute.

Nice-to-Haves

  • Experience in hospitality, events, or creative industries.
  • Familiarity with HR systems or light finance support.
  • A genuine passion for food, drink, and the independent hospitality scene.
